Background:
|
At its July 29, 2021 meeting, the Board referred Resolution 2122R-009 by Director Peterson to the Committee on Accountability, Finance, and Personnel. The resolution directs the Administration to explore the feasibility of implementing mandatory COVID-19 vaccinations for all employees. The Administration is recommending adoption of the resolution with an amendment to the timeline for the Administration to report its finds from the September 2021 Board cycle to the October 2021 Board cycle. This will allow the Administration the necessary time to complete a thorough exploration to include consultation with the Office of the City Attorney.
